    The Abbey in all its glory

    Wander around the lovely alleyways, taking in the majestic walls and Gothic spires as you ascend to the Abbey. Discover this remarkable 8th-century edifice in the Gothic style. This magnificent building, which is dedicated to the archangel Saint Michel, contains cloisters surrounded by arched pathways, galleries held up by an infinite series of columns, and an exquisite refectory where monks once gathered for their quiet meals. Spend some time in the lovely gardens, which provide breathtaking views of the bay and excellent photo opportunities.

  • What to bring

    • It is recommended to wear comfortable shoes as there is lots of walking and to carry warm clothing in the winter.

    What's not allowed

    • Keep in mind that pets, carrier bags, knives, and scooters are not allowed on this experience.

    • The abbey does not offer baggage storage, and access is not allowed for suitcases or large hiking bags. Only small bags (smaller than cabin size) are permitted.

    Accessibility

    • The site is challenging for visitors with reduced mobility, but assistance devices and adapted tour options are available. However, despite these accommodations, some areas may still be difficult to access.

    • Guide dogs and assistance dogs are allowed inside the monument.

    Additional information

    • Please note that the attraction may be crowded, so expect a considerable wait time of approximately 1 to 2 hours.

    • Please note that admission is free during the following days: European Heritage Days on the third weekend of September and every first Sunday of the month from November to March.

    • Some outdoor areas may be closed in case of bad weather conditions.

    • 'The Abbey Nights' show runs from Monday to Saturday, from 7:30pm until midnight, from July 5 to August 31.

    • Please note that the last admission to the Abbey is 1 hour before closing time.
